SEEKONK, Mass. – October 20, 2025 – The Monaco Modified Series, in conjunction with New England’s newest Halloween spooky attraction – Hallowizz – and J&R Precast, and Glenn Korner, has announced a new $7,000 Halloween-themed bonus for drivers daring enough to take the HalloWizz Start-in-the-Back Challenge Honoring Bob Horn, debuting at the USNEPower Haunted Hundred XL.
Sponsored by HalloWizz, the thrilling Halloween attraction at Water Wizz in East Wareham, Massachusetts, the challenge invites the top five racers based on results from the heat races for the USNEPower Haunted Hundred XL Monaco Modified Series race to take a scary gamble — give up their prime starting positions and charge from the back of the field to the front.
Any of the five drivers who accept the challenge will receive a $500 bonus just for taking the risk. The remaining bonus money will be split among any of those drivers who battle their way back into the top five by race’s end. If none make it back, the remaining funds will be equally spread among those finishing in the top 10.
“It takes real courage to give up the front row and try to claw your way back. That’s what Bob Horn loved about racing — heart, hustle, and putting on a show for the fans”, shared Wayne Darling, Monaco Modified Series Principal.
The challenge celebrates the memory of Bob Horn, a racer, team owner, and longtime supporter of the Monaco Modified Series. Bob is remembered for his grit, passion, and dedication to old-school, hard-nosed competition, making the challenge one Bob would have appreciated.
